Nintendo games have been dominating the high prices in the markets this year. A few days after the file History of Zelda earned a record $ 870,000, the old N64 brand has doubled that amount. Fully sealed Super Mario 64 sold for $ 1.56 million over the weekend.
This may seem like a crazy price tag in the best-selling games that millions of people have, but the seller says the mint condition that we distinguish is from your dusty past. According to Heritage Auctions, the game had 9.8 A ++ printed on Wata Scale. This means that it is well maintained as it is when it leaves the factory. Such games are often referred to as “New Story.”
Add to that the culture of Super Mario 64, the original 3D real-time flight of the plumber as well as the opening head of the N64 console, and you can see why it broke the seventh sign. In comparison, the perfect type of Super Mario Bros. game. NES took a record of $ 660,000 in April before History of Zelda to sell overcome. When Wata 9.4 A + Printed imitation yes Final Fantasy III pulled $ 96,000 a few days ago.
